@charset "UTF-8";

/* =========================================================================
　導入実績　カテゴリーごとの設定

　目　次

　 1.グローバルナビ
　 2.トップ
　 3.ギャラリー（下層ページ）
========================================================================= */

/* -------------------------------------------------------------------------
 1.グローバルナビ
------------------------------------------------------------------------- */

/* アクティブ表示 */
ul#globalnavi li#globalnavi-casestudy a {
	border-top-color: #A0DD63;
}

/* -------------------------------------------------------------------------
 2.トップ
------------------------------------------------------------------------- */
ul#casestudy-select {
	width: 950px;
	margin: 0;
	background: url(../../images/casestudy/select_bg.png) no-repeat;
	overflow: hidden;
}
ul#casestudy-select li {
	float: left;
	width: 237px;
	padding: 0;
	background: none;
}
ul#casestudy-select h2 {
	margin: 0;
	padding: 0;
	background: none;
}
ul#casestudy-select h2 a {
	display: block;
	width: 237px;
	height: 200px;
	cursor: pointer;
}
ul#casestudy-select h2 a span {
	display: block;
	width: 237px;
	height: 200px;
}
ul#casestudy-select p {
	font-size: 110%;
	margin: 0 15px 8px;
}
ul#casestudy-select p.casestudy-select-catch {
	margin: 15px 0 20px;
	text-align: center;
}
ul#casestudy-select p.casestudy-select-link {
	margin: 0;
	text-align: center;
}

/* -------------------------------------------------------------------------
 3.ギャラリー（下層ページ）
------------------------------------------------------------------------- */

/* ナビ
------------------------------------------------------------------------- */
ul#casestudy-navi {
	width: 950px;
	margin: 0 0 25px;
	background: url(../../images/casestudy/navi_bg.gif) repeat-x left bottom;
	overflow: hidden;
}
ul#casestudy-navi li {
	float: left;
	padding: 0;
	background: none;
}
ul#casestudy-navi li.casestudy-navi-line {
	padding-right: 1px;
	background: url(../../images/casestudy/navi-line_bg.gif) no-repeat right top;
}

/* テキスト
------------------------------------------------------------------------- */
p.casestudy-text {
	width: 720px;
	float: left;
	font-size: 120%;
	margin: 0;
	padding: 5px 0 15px 30px;
}

/* 切り替えボタン
------------------------------------------------------------------------- */
p.casestudy-gallery-switchbtn {
	float: right;
	margin: 0 40px 15px 0;
	padding: 4px 8px 5px 62px;
	background: #F3F3F3 url(../../images/casestudy/gallery-switchbtn_bg.gif) no-repeat 8px 5px;
	border: 1px solid #EEE;
	border-right-color: #CCC;
	border-bottom-color: #BBB;
	cursor: pointer;
}
p.casestudy-gallery-swap {
	background: url(../../images/casestudy/gallery-switchbtn_bg.gif) no-repeat 8px -75px;
}

/* ギャラリー
------------------------------------------------------------------------- */
ul.casestudy-gallery {
	clear: both;
	width: 900px;
	margin: 0 25px;
	overflow: hidden;
}
ul.casestudy-gallery li {
	float: left;
	width: 860px;
	padding: 10px 30px 10px 10px;
	background: #FFF;
	border-bottom: 1px solid #EEE;
}
#content ul.casestudy-gallery h2 a[target="_blank"] {
	display: inline;
	margin: 0;
	padding: 0;
	background: none;
}
ul.casestudy-gallery li.bgcolor {
	background: #F7F7F7;
}
ul.casestudy-gallery .casestudy-gallery-info {
	overflow: hidden;
}
ul.casestudy-gallery h2 {
	clear: none;
	margin: 0 0 15px;
	padding: 30px 0 0;
	background: none;
}
ul.casestudy-gallery h2 a:link {
	color: #444;
	text-decoration: none;
}
ul.casestudy-gallery h2 a:visited {
	color: #7D7D7D;
	text-decoration: none;
}
ul.casestudy-gallery h2 a:hover,
ul.casestudy-gallery h2 a:active,
ul.casestudy-gallery h2 a:focus {
	color: #E82D00;
	text-decoration: underline;
}
ul.casestudy-gallery p {
	margin: 0;
}
ul.casestudy-gallery a img{
	float: left;
	margin: 0 25px 0 0;
	padding: 15px 17px 17px;
	background: url(../../images/casestudy/gallery_img_bg.png) no-repeat 5px 10px;
}
ul.casestudy-gallery p.casestudy-gallery-text {
	padding: 0 0 15px;
}
#content ul.casestudy-gallery p.casestudy-gallery-sitelink a,
#content ul.casestudy-gallery p.casestudy-gallery-imglink a,
#content ul.casestudy-gallery p.casestudy-gallery-splink a {
	float: right;
	display: block;
	color: #444;
	margin: 0 0 5px 15px;
	border: 1px dotted #BBB;
	text-decoration: none;
}
#content ul.casestudy-gallery p.casestudy-gallery-sitelink a {
	padding: 3px 5px 3px 25px;
	background: #FFF url(../../images/casestudy/gallery-sitelink_bg.gif) no-repeat 5px 6px;
}
#content ul.casestudy-gallery p.casestudy-gallery-imglink a {
	padding: 3px 5px 3px 23px;
	background: #FFF url(../../images/casestudy/gallery-imglink_bg.gif) no-repeat 5px 6px;
}
#content ul.casestudy-gallery p.casestudy-gallery-splink a {
	padding: 3px 5px 3px 23px;
	background: #FFF url(../../images/casestudy/gallery-splink_bg.gif) no-repeat 5px 6px;
}
ul.casestudy-gallery p.casestudy-gallery-sitelink a:visited,
ul.casestudy-gallery p.casestudy-gallery-imglink a:visited,
ul.casestudy-gallery p.casestudy-gallery-splink a:visited {
	color: #7D7D7D;
}
ul.casestudy-gallery p.casestudy-gallery-sitelink a:focus,
ul.casestudy-gallery p.casestudy-gallery-sitelink a:active,
ul.casestudy-gallery p.casestudy-gallery-sitelink a:hover,
ul.casestudy-gallery p.casestudy-gallery-imglink a:focus,
ul.casestudy-gallery p.casestudy-gallery-imglink a:active,
ul.casestudy-gallery p.casestudy-gallery-imglink a:hover,
ul.casestudy-gallery p.casestudy-gallery-splink a:focus,
ul.casestudy-gallery p.casestudy-gallery-splink a:active,
ul.casestudy-gallery p.casestudy-gallery-splink a:hover {
	color: #000;
	border: 1px solid #64C1E0;
}

/* サムネイル表示時
------------------------------------------------------------------------- */
ul.casestudy-gallery-thumb {
	width: 925px;
	margin: 0 0 0 25px;
}
ul.casestudy-gallery-thumb li {
	width: 283px;
	height: 220px;
	margin: 0 25px 20px 0;
	padding: 0;
	border: none;
}
ul.casestudy-gallery-thumb h2 {
	font-size: 110%;
	margin: 0;
	padding: 2px 0 0;
	text-align: center;
}
#content ul.casestudy-gallery-thumb li .casestudy-gallery-info h2 a {
	padding-right: 20px;
	background: url(../../images/icon/blank.gif) no-repeat center right;
}
ul.casestudy-gallery-thumb a img{
	float: none;
	margin-right: 0;
}
ul.casestudy-gallery-thumb p.casestudy-gallery-text,
ul.casestudy-gallery-thumb p.casestudy-gallery-sitelink,
ul.casestudy-gallery-thumb p.casestudy-gallery-imglink,
ul.casestudy-gallery-thumb p.casestudy-gallery-splink{
	display: none;
}